>> `IoLoc`s themselves just describe a projection from a region to a concrete
>> register. Thus, support it in `io_project` macro too. Also, update methods
>> that operate on `IoLoc` to use I/O projection.
>>
>> Documentation of `io_project!` is not expanded yet as the example works
>> better when `register!` type can specify base type. `io_read!` and
>> `io_write!` gains the ability to operate on registers as corollary of the
>> capability of `io_project!`. Examples are not added because `read` and
>> `write` is still preferrably used instead.
